just changed the line:
compute in3 ((6.8/10)+1)*@
into
compute in3 @
this is correctly reflected in the sensors reading:
I get the raw-value of that sensor with 2.85 volts - fine. So conclusion is:
a) libsensors(3) respects the configuration file sensors3.conf, but
b) it is unable to perform the more difficult calculation correctly as the version in Feisty did.
So it is definitely a lm-sensors bug or which part of it ever is responsible for calculations.
